Operation of SC Senior Hostel

The scheme "Operation of SC Senior Hostel" provides accommodations and a conducive learning environment for Scheduled Caste students. Through this scheme, separate junior, senior, and college hostels with free boarding and lodging facilities are provided to both boys and girls.

What you get

Accommodation | - Free boarding facilities | - Free lodging facilities | - Separate hostels for boys and girls | - Junior, senior, and college-level accommodations | Additional Facilities | - Sports equipment | - Toilet kits | - Library facilities | - Scholarship (90% paid to joint account of Hostel Superintendent and Mess Secretary, 10% to student's account)

Who can apply

The applicant must belong to the Scheduled Caste category.; The applicant must be a native of Madhya Pradesh.; The applicant must be a regular student of a recognized institution.; There is no income limit for senior hostels.
